How they compare

Belize currently reports 7,926 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re against 6,969 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re in Guinea-Bissau, a difference of 957 BoP, current US$ per square kilometre.

That makes Belize's figure about 1.1 times Guinea-Bissau's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1986 it was Belize ahead.

Belize ranks 137th and Guinea-Bissau ranks 140th of 197 countries.

Belize has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
